任何人都可以建议我一种拦截主从redis之间的通信并使用该缓冲数据写入AWS弹性缓存的方法 最佳答案 Redis复制协议(protocol)是开放的。您可以编写自己的“服务器”,它看起来就像另一个从服务器到主服务器,但会将日期推送到弹性缓存。对了,ElasticCache不是直接支持Redis吗? 关于redis-我如何在aws弹性缓存redis中异步复制redis数据(主从配置)。,我们在StackOverflow上找到一个类似的问题: https://st
我很好奇如何在Jedis中处理主从连接,类似的我们可以使用下面的代码在JDBC中实现。Connectioncon=DriverManager.getConnection("jdbc:mysql://master,slave/mysql","user","pwd");因此,我的应用程序可以在主服务器发生故障转移时自动连接到从服务器。有关此的任何建议都会有所帮助。提前致谢。 最佳答案 简而言之RedisMaster/Slave的高阶支持没有开箱即用的支持。解释Jedis支持RedisStandalone(withSlaves)、Redi
目前,hazelcast正在使用云发现进行通信。因此,如果有4个kubernetespod,并且每个pod都有内存中的hazelcast。每当hazelcast缓存在其中一个pod中更新时,它就会在另一个pod中更新。但如果这两个pod都被缩小并终止,则仅在这2个pod中的数据将丢失。我们能不能有像redis这样的东西,我们可以在其中提供服务器、hazelcast集群的端口,并且它将独立于kubernetespod 最佳答案 请检查以下BlogPost(“无数据丢失的扩展!”部分)阅读如何在Kubernetes上扩展Hazelcas
我想有一个高可用性的解决方案,一个主,一个从,以便当主失败,从将自动接受连接。我不关心数据持久性和复制,因为这是一个缓存解决方案。由于开销,我宁愿不启动复制。我不能使用sentinel,因为我在windows和redisv3.2上,stackexchange.redis驱动程序不支持sentinel。我不想做集群,因为它需要6个节点,这是太多的维护,我没有6个服务器。有没有可能在不手动切换主从机的情况下实现这样的功能?谢谢。 最佳答案 这正是redissentinel的目的。如果你真的不能使用它,那么你可以创建一个小的worker来
想在railsapp中设置mysql主从复制是否有适用于Rails3的插件/数据库适配器?Masochism插件是否与Rails3一起正常工作? 最佳答案 试试Octopus,它同时支持rails3和rails2.3:https://github.com/tchandy/octopusMasochism、DbCharmer、data_fabric等可能永远不会为Rails3更新,因为许多ActiveRecord内部结构已经发生了巨大变化。 关于mysql-Rails3和mysql主从复制
我想澄清一点困惑。我有一个master+slaves设置。我有一个主人,三个奴隶。所有写入(INSERT|UPDATE|DELETE)都交给master。所有读取(SELECT)都转到随机选择的其中一个从站。我的所有表都使用InnoDB存储引擎。我很好奇MySQL/InnoDB在此设置中如何处理事务。如果MySQL将事务中的每个更改写入binlog,那么一切都应该没问题。但是,如果在提交事务之前不写入二进制日志,我可以看到存在一些大问题。任何人都可以解释在复制到位的事务期间MySQL中发生了什么吗? 最佳答案 根据this,slav
我正在开发中使用Rails4.0.2测试这个很棒的gemOctopus。我创建了一个Slave数据库并配置了octopus如下(config>shards.yml):octopus:environments:-developmentreplicated:truefully_replicated:trueverify_connection:truedevelopment:slave1:host:192.168.1.12adapter:mysql2username:slave_readerpassword:my_passworddatabase:my_server_developmentr
我为ipad应用程序创建了主从模板,现在我想将标签栏添加到主视图或详细View。我可以使用editor->embedin->tabbarcontroller轻松添加tabbarcontroller。但是,当我运行应用程序时,标签栏没有显示。标签栏显示在Storyboard中,但我也无法添加额外的标签栏项目。我做错了什么谢谢? 最佳答案 您应该将导航Controller(主VC或详细VC的)嵌入到选项卡栏Controller中,然后删除SplitViewController和该导航Controller之间的连接。最后,重新建立从Spl
我在我的storyboard中使用不同的viewcontrollers制作了masterdetailview,并使用pushsegue链接了每一个。现在,当我单击列表项时,新的DetailViewController打开,但每个列表项都没有navigationbar。我在每个View的顶部添加了navigationitem,为每个View添加了标题,但毕竟navigationbar没有显示。我正在开发iPad应用程序,但在两个方向上都缺少导航栏。编辑:当您创建主从项目时,我的appDelegate与模板相同:-(BOOL)application:(UIApplication*)appl
你好,我是悟空。本文主要内容如下:目录一、现象最近项目的测试环境遇到一个主备同步的问题:备库的同步线程停止了,无法同步主库的数据更改。备库报错如下:从库同步报错信息完整的错误信息:Relaylogreadfailure:Couldnotparserelaylogevententry.Thepossiblereasonsare:themaster'sbinarylogiscorrupted(youcancheckthisbyrunning'mysqlbinlog'onthebinarylog),theslave'srelaylogiscorrupted(youcancheckthisbyrunn